首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何检测内核上运行的Lua脚本?

在云计算领域中,检测内核上运行的Lua脚本可以通过以下方式进行:

  1. 内核模块:通过编写一个内核模块,可以在内核中监控和检测Lua脚本的运行。内核模块可以通过hook机制来拦截Lua脚本的执行,并进行相应的检测和分析。可以通过编写内核模块来实现对Lua脚本的访问控制、性能监控、错误检测等功能。
  2. 安全审计工具:使用安全审计工具可以对内核上运行的Lua脚本进行检测。这些工具可以监控系统调用、文件访问、网络通信等行为,并对Lua脚本的执行进行分析和检测。安全审计工具可以帮助发现潜在的安全问题和漏洞,并提供相应的修复建议。
  3. 运行时监控:在Lua脚本的运行时,可以通过运行时监控工具来检测脚本的执行情况。这些工具可以监控Lua虚拟机的状态、内存使用情况、函数调用等信息,并提供相应的分析和诊断功能。运行时监控工具可以帮助开发人员定位和解决Lua脚本中的性能问题和错误。
  4. 日志分析:通过分析系统日志可以检测内核上运行的Lua脚本。系统日志中会记录Lua脚本的执行情况、错误信息等。通过对系统日志进行分析,可以发现Lua脚本的异常行为和潜在的问题,并及时采取相应的措施。

总结起来,检测内核上运行的Lua脚本可以通过编写内核模块、使用安全审计工具、运行时监控和日志分析等方式进行。这些方法可以帮助监控和检测Lua脚本的执行情况,发现潜在的安全问题和性能问题,并提供相应的解决方案。对于腾讯云用户,可以使用腾讯云的安全审计服务、云监控服务等相关产品来实现对Lua脚本的检测和监控。

参考链接:

  • 腾讯云安全审计服务:https://cloud.tencent.com/product/casb
  • 腾讯云云监控服务:https://cloud.tencent.com/product/monitoring
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Linux Rootkit如何避开内核检测

和杀毒软件打架一样,Rootkit和反Rootkit也是互搏对象。无论如何互搏,其战场均在内核态。 很显然,我们要做就是: 第一时间封堵内核模块加载。...下面的stap脚本展示了如何做: #!/usr/bin/stap -g // dismod.stp %{ // 我们利用通知链机制。...// 每当内核模块进行加载时,都会有消息在通知链通知,我们只需要注册一个handler。 // 我们handler让该模块“假加载”!...register failed\n"); return; } %} probe begin { dismod(); exit(); } 现在,让我们运行上述脚本.../dismod.stp [root@localhost test]# 我们预期是,此后所有的模块将会 “假装” 成功加载进内核,但实际并不起任何作用,因为模块_init函数被短路绕过,不再执行

1.3K10

新加坡服务器如何实现自动脚本运行

在新加坡服务器运行脚本涉及几个关键步骤,包括连接到服务器、上传脚本、配置环境以及实际执行脚本。以下是详细步骤指南,适用于Linux服务器:1....上传脚本使用SCP上传脚本如果脚本在本地机器,可以使用SCP(Secure Copy)将脚本上传到服务器。...如果脚本需要特定解释器(如Python、Bash等),在命令前加上解释器。# 运行Shell脚本..../your-script.sh# 运行Python脚本python3 your-script.py示例:运行一个简单Shell脚本假设你有一个名为myscript.shShell脚本,内容如下:#!...依赖问题:确保所有必要软件和库都已安装。路径问题:确保使用绝对路径来避免路径问题。其他工具screen 或 tmux:用于在断开SSH连接后继续运行脚本

9410

如何检测Linux内核安全增强选项

关于kconfig-hardened-check kconfig-hardened-check是一款功能强大安全检测工具,可以帮助广大研究人员检测Linux内核安全增强选项。...Linux内核中提供了很多安全增强选项,其中有很多选项在主要Linux发行版系统中都默认不会开启。因此,我们如果想要让自己系统变得更加安全的话,我们则需要手动开启这些安全增强选项。...在检查过程中,kconfig-hardened-check.py 将根据下列参考配置来进行检查: 1、KSPP推荐设置; 2、CLIP操作系统内核配置; 3、最新公开grsecurity修复方案;...4、SECURITY_LOCKDOWN_LSM修复方案; 5、Linux内核维护团队直接反馈; 除此之外,我们还创建了一份Linux内核防御图,它是安全强化特性和相应漏洞类或攻击技术之间关系图形表示...或者,我们也可以使用下列命令将该项目源码克隆至本地之后,运行安装脚本: git clone https://github.com/a13xp0p0v/kconfig-hardened-check.git

2K20

selenium 如何在已打开浏览器继续运行自动化脚本

前言 使用selenium 做web自动化时候,经常会遇到这样一种需求,是否可以在已经打开浏览器基础继续运行自动化脚本?...这样前面的验证码登录可以手工点过去,后面页面使用脚本继续执行,这样可以解决很大一个痛点。...Path下 打开cmd输入命令启动chrome浏览器 —remote-debugging-port 是指定运行端口,可以设置容易端口,只要没被占用就行 —user-data-dir 指定运行浏览器运行数据...chrome浏览器 selenium运行已打开浏览器 在已打开浏览器输入我博客地址:https://www.cnblogs.com/yoyoketang/ 新建py文件,可以接着浏览器直接运行...print(driver.current_url) print(driver.title) 运行结果 https://www.cnblogs.com/yoyoketang/ 上海-悠悠 - 博客园 通过此方法就可以解决登录页面验证码问题了

6.7K20

九,ESP8266 判断是断电电(强制硬件复位)之后运行内部程序还是内部软件复位之后运行程序(基于Lua脚本语言)

不能加额外电路,只能在程序中做判断 其实  内部程序跑乱了,造成了内部程序复位重启     和   设备断电了,然后又来电了     然后都是重新执行程序,不知道大家是如何思路是。。。...先说一下WIFI模块一个很大优点, 大家有没有注意WIFI模块引脚,假设配置了一个引脚为高电平,无论内部如何利用软件复位,这个引脚都会保持高电平 还有就是,WIFI模块如果是断电电那么引脚一开始一定是低电平...最终我方案是: 先读取引脚是不是低电平,如果是,就是说是断电电然后执行程序,如果不是,就是说内部复位重启然后执行程序 其实是自己人为设置那个引脚输出高电平,看下面的程序 local PowerResetPin...) else PowerReset = true print("PowerReset = true") end gpio.write(PowerResetPin, 1) 整个程序运行之前先运行上面的程序...如果 PowerReset = false  说明是内部程序复位重启然后执行程序 如果 PowerReset = true   说明是断电电然后执行程序 好了就是这么简单,主要还是因为WIFI引脚有这个特点

1.5K10

如何优雅在Windows跑Shell脚本

前言 我喜欢Shell脚本,格式方便阅读,方便调试。 在WindowsBat脚本,相对没那么友好,至少对我来说是这样,还有一个致命原因就是不方便调试……这点比较致命。...那有没有一种方法,可以在Windows跑Shell脚本呢?答案是肯定。...ftp_check.sh 脚本; 记录相关日志到 ftp_check.log ; ---- 代码实现 首先去 Mobaxterm 官网下载最新版,并拷贝到 Windows server 服务器中; 运行...Mobaxterm,并开启一个会话-Shell,类型选择 Bash; 在新开会话中编写 shell 脚本 ---> ftp_check.sh 代码如下仅供参考; #!.../bin/bash # 脚本运行时间 t=$(date "+%F %H:%M:%S") # FTP 端口状态 1021,且链接状态为 ESTABLISHED ftp_state=$(netstat

1.7K60

如何使用Docker构建运行时间较长脚本

我开发了一个会运行很长时间构建脚本,这个脚本中包含了很多步骤。 这个脚本运行1-2个小时。 它会从网络下载比较大文件(超过300M)。 后面的构建步骤依赖前期构建库。...生成脚本快照 使用快照可以帮助构建一个长时运行脚本。...总想法是,将一个大脚本分解为许多小脚本(我喜欢称之为 scriptlets),并单独运行这些小脚本脚本运行后为其文件系统打一个快照 (Docker会自动执行此操作)。...使用快照构建脚本Docker 在本节中,我将介绍我是如何使用Docker实现GHC7.8.3 ARM交叉编译器构建脚本。Docker非常适合做这件事,但并非完美。...现在,我已经完成了构建脚本,我可以回去解决这个问题了,但是,在某种意义,它会破坏最初目标。我将不得不从头开始运行构建脚本看看这种变化是否能成功。

1.4K20

KRIe:一款带有eBPFLinux内核运行时安全检测工具

关于KRIe KRIe是一款功能强大带有eBPFLinux内核运行时安全检测工具,该工具旨在利用eBPF功能来检测Linux内核安全问题。...KRle远远不止是一种防御策略那么简单,该项目的主要目标是增加攻击者攻击难度,并防止那些开箱即用漏洞利用策略直接在目标设备内核发挥作用。...KRIe是一种使用CO-RE(编译一次-到处运行)策略开发工具,因此它可以与大多数内核版本肩痛。如果你内核导出其BTF调试信息,KRIe将尝试从BTFHub自动下载它。...如果你内核在BTFHub不可用,但你已经能够手动生成内核BTF数据,那么你就可以在配置文件中提供这些数据。...## 当检测到一个delete_module事件时要执行操作 delete_module: log ## 当检测到一个bpf 事件时要执行操作 bpf: log

87120

如何运行githubmpvue小程序开源项目

在安装好了node和vue脚手架之后,就可以找一个例子来本地运行一下了,如果环境还没有安装好,参考:基于mpvue小程序项目搭建步骤:https://blog.csdn.net/qq_36538012...3:安装完成之后,输入运行命令 npm run dev ? 安装预览时候,不是用浏览器打开输入:localhost:8080。而是打开微信开发者工具,把项目根目录导入进去。...4:但是,打开微信开发者工具时候,会出现这样报错。 ? 5:点击右上角详情 勾选不校验合法域名、web-view(业务域名)、TLS 版本以及 HTTPS 证书 ?...6:查看项目如下,这个时候一个项目就可以跑起来了,研究项目结构,仔细查看每个模块代码,慢慢就可以做一个mpvue小程序了。 ?...可能会出现错误提示:mpvue踩坑-未找到入口 app.json 文件,或者文件读取失败,请检查后重新编译。这个时候,解决方法已经替你写好了,觉得很开的话那就给本菇凉一个赞吧

1.6K20

如何在 Python 中终止 Windows 运行进程?

当深入研究Windows操作系统Python开发领域时,无疑会出现需要终止正在运行进程情况。这种终止背后动机可能涵盖多种情况,包括无响应、过度资源消耗或仅仅是停止脚本执行必要性。...在这篇综合性文章中,我们将探讨各种方法来完成使用 Python 终止 Windows 运行进程任务。...方法 2:利用强大“psutil”库 “psutil”库提供了一个强大跨平台库,用于访问系统信息和操作正在运行进程。...我们可以利用此模块来执行“taskkill”命令并有效地终止正在运行进程。...结论 在这次深入探索中,我们阐明了使用 Python 终止 Windows 运行进程三种不同方法。通过采用“os”模块,我们授权自己执行操作系统命令。

33630

想在自己App运行小游戏,如何实现?

微信、支付宝、抖音等各大平台小程序游戏愈加丰富,你是否也让自己App也拥有运行丰富小游戏能力?今天就来带大家看看如何实现。...在抖音里,直接开放了非常明显“游戏小助手”,架了游戏区,并于今年2月份架了“音跃球球”小游戏,展现出拉拢小游戏开发者野心。抖音从广告、内购两方面给予商业化支持。...2022年,在游戏行业各个细分赛道都在走向“存量竞争”时候,小游戏却逆风而,迎来了新一轮增长黄金期。...「FinClip」答案必然是可以,为了打破单一超级App垄断,凡泰极客经过多年打磨,推出以小程序为载体企业轻应用方案 —— FinClip简单来说 FinClip 就是可以让小程序脱离微信环境最快运行在自有...App 只需简单集成 FinClip SDK , 即可在 iPhone、Android、Windows、Linux、macOS、统信等平台下应用中运行小程序。

96900

如何发现和检测Facebook机器人?

撞库。...如何对抗Like Farming 检测难度对于骗子来说和业务影响是同样重要。对2014年经验进行是否为喜欢页面付费?...前者会造成困境(例如希拉里 克林顿例子,一夜之间收到几千个来自泰国和缅甸喜欢),然后就损害了正当商户广告利益。这些需要新用户去使用它们,但是like farm账户不需要。 ?...我们把注意力转移到farming定量分析,全世界研究者已经研究了计算机算法来对抗信誉操纵。特别是Facebook联合大学研究者——已经开发和部署了好几种工具来检测喜欢页面欺骗。...这些方法可以解决一些问题,但是更隐蔽like farm——它不依赖于欺骗/窃取账号,就能够成功躲避这些检测,他们将添加喜欢分散到更长时间线上,分配到更多仿造用户

1.8K100

如何在Ubuntu 14.04Docker容器中运行Nginx

这种可移植性意味着您可以在各种操作系统安装Docker Engine(也称为Docker Core,甚至只是Docker),任何人编写任何功能容器都可以在其运行。...设置一个具有sudo权限用户 验证您内核版本 Docker 1.8.1依赖于一些相当新内核功能,因此请确保内核处于3.10或更高版本。...一个新图像将运行一个相当新内核,但如果你需要检查,只需运行uname -r。...3.13.0-57-generic 第1步 - 安装Docker Docker托管启动脚本,以便在您计算机上启动并运行Docker。...(可选)步骤2 - 查看容器基础:运行,列出,删除 本节介绍如何运行基本容器然后将其删除。如果您已经知道如何使用Docker,并希望跳到Nginx部分,请转到步骤5。

2.7K00

EdgeYOLO:边缘设备实时运行目标检测器及Pytorch实现

02 介绍 在常见目标检测数据集(如MS COCO2017),使用两阶段策略模型比使用一阶段策略要好一点。...此外,他们优化测试平台主要是具有高性能GPU大型工作站。然而,他们最先进模型在这些边缘计算设备通常以令人不满意低FPS运行。...为此,一些研究人员提出了参数较少、结构较轻网络结构,如MobileNet和ShuffleNet,以取代原有的骨干网络,从而在移动设备和边缘设备实现更好实时性能,但要牺牲一定精度。...在今天分享中,研究者目标是设计一种具有良好精度并可以在边缘设备实时运行物体检测器。 如下图所示,研究者还为计算能力较低边缘计算设备设计了更轻、参数更少模型,这些设备也显示出更好性能。...全新设计超实时Anchor-free目标检测算法(附源代码下载) 用于吸烟行为检测可解释特征学习框架(附论文下载) 图像自适应YOLO:恶劣天气下目标检测(附源代码) 新冠状病毒自动口罩检测

38730
领券